Transaction 4fc8b3ee25d55a21e23c62277a2d5ee3528be7af967b982e3c94759e07e900ea
1 Input
1 Output
-
4fc8b3ee25d55a21e23c62277a2d5ee3528be7af967b982e3c94759e07e900ea:0
- value
- 14586826
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1488e5e237df80e3d622333217385f4c6ed5ea4
- address
- bc1qu9yguh3r0huqu0tzyvejzuu97nrw6h4yezzczu